How to use this calculator#

  1. Enter the first day of your last periodCycle day 1 is the first day of proper bleeding, not spotting the day before. Getting this wrong shifts the entire fertile window by the same number of days.
  2. Use your average cycle length from recent monthsMeasure from the first day of one period to the day before the next one starts, and average three to six recent cycles. If your cycles range from 26 to 34 days, the fertile window this tool draws is genuinely uncertain by about four days in each direction.
  3. Adjust the luteal phase only if you have measured itThe default of 14 days fits most people. Change it only if temperature charting or progesterone testing has shown yours is consistently shorter or longer — most cycle-to-cycle variation happens before ovulation, not after it.
  4. Confirm the estimate with a physical signAn ovulation predictor kit detects the luteinising hormone surge that precedes egg release by about 24 to 36 hours. Cervical mucus turning clear, slippery and stretchy like raw egg white points to the same days. Basal body temperature rising by roughly 0.3 °C confirms ovulation only after it has happened, so it is useful for learning your pattern, not for timing this month.
  5. Read the window, not the single dayThe fertile window is defined mostly by how long sperm survive, not by the egg. Intercourse in the two to three days before ovulation carries the highest chance of conception, and aiming at a single predicted day misses far more often than covering the window does.

The formula#

Calendar (rhythm) estimation from the luteal phase

ovulation ≈ next period start − luteal phase length • fertile window = ovulation − 5 days to ovulation + 1 day

next period start
First day of your last period plus your average cycle length
luteal phase length
Days between ovulation and the next period — about 14 for most people, and the tool accepts 9 to 17
− 5 days
The maximum survival of sperm in fertile cervical mucus
+ 1 day
The egg remains viable for roughly 12 to 24 hours after release

The calculation counts backwards from the expected next period rather than forwards from day 1, because the luteal phase is the more stable half of the cycle: most of the variation between a 26-day and a 34-day cycle happens in the follicular phase before ovulation. On a 28-day cycle with a 14-day luteal phase this places ovulation about 14 days after the period begins. Sources differ by a day depending on whether they count forwards or backwards, and that difference is much smaller than the natural month-to-month variation in ovulation timing.

How the fertile window is estimated#

The luteal phase, between ovulation and the next period, is relatively stable at about 14 days for most people. So ovulation is estimated by counting back 14 days from the expected start of your next period: cycle length minus 14. On a 28-day cycle that is day 14; on a 32-day cycle it is day 18.

The fertile window spans roughly five days before ovulation through the day after, because sperm can survive up to five days in fertile cervical mucus while an egg is viable for only 12 to 24 hours. The two or three days immediately before ovulation carry the highest chance of conception.

Signs that confirm the estimate#

Calendar prediction is a starting point, not a measurement. Ovulation predictor kits detect the luteinising hormone surge that precedes release of the egg by 24 to 36 hours. Cervical mucus turning clear, stretchy and egg-white in texture points to the same window, and basal body temperature rising by about 0.3 degrees Celsius confirms ovulation only after it has already happened.

Cycle length varies naturally from month to month, and stress, illness, travel, breastfeeding and conditions such as PCOS or thyroid disorders can delay or prevent ovulation entirely. If your cycles are highly irregular, a calendar method will not predict them reliably.

Worked examples#

Regular 28-day cycle

Last period started 1 August, cycles run 28 days, luteal phase assumed to be 14 days.

  1. Next period is expected 1 August + 28 days = 29 August
  2. Ovulation = 29 August − 14 days = 15 August, about 14 days after the period began
  3. Fertile window opens 15 August − 5 days = 10 August
  4. Fertile window closes 15 August + 1 day = 16 August
  5. Highest-probability days = 13 to 15 August, the two to three days up to and including ovulation

Estimated ovulation 15 August, fertile window 10 to 16 August, with 13 to 15 August the most likely days.

Longer 34-day cycle with a short luteal phase

Last period started 1 August, cycles run 34 days, and charting has shown a consistent 11-day luteal phase.

  1. Next period is expected 1 August + 34 days = 4 September
  2. Ovulation = 4 September − 11 days = 24 August, about 23 days after the period began
  3. Fertile window = 19 August to 25 August
  4. Compare with the default 14-day luteal assumption: ovulation would be estimated at 21 August instead

Estimated ovulation 24 August and a fertile window of 19 to 25 August. The three-day difference from the default assumption shows why the luteal phase should only be changed when you have actually measured it — and a luteal phase consistently under about 10 days is worth mentioning to a doctor.

The six-day fertile windowWhy the window sits before ovulation rather than after it.
Day relative to ovulationWhat is happeningRelative chance of conception
−5Sperm can survive this long in fertile cervical mucusLow
−4Mucus becoming clearer and more slipperyLow to moderate
−3Oestrogen rising, mucus increasingly sperm-friendlyModerate
−2LH surge typically beginsHigh
−1Egg release imminentHigh
0 (ovulation)Egg released, viable 12–24 hoursHigh
+1Egg viability endingLow
+2 and laterEgg no longer viable this cycleVery low

The classic study behind this pattern is Wilcox and colleagues' 1995 New England Journal of Medicine analysis, which found essentially no conceptions from intercourse more than five days before or more than one day after ovulation. The relative rankings above are qualitative; individual probabilities vary widely with age and health.

Signs of ovulation and when they appearWhat each sign indicates and how much warning it gives.
SignTiming relative to ovulationUseful for
LH surge on a predictor kit24–36 hours beforePredicting the window in advance
Clear, stretchy, egg-white cervical mucusPeaks in the 2–3 days beforePredicting the window in advance
Mid-cycle one-sided pelvic ache (mittelschmerz)Around the time of releaseA rough marker; only some people notice it
Basal body temperature rise of about 0.3 °C1–2 days afterConfirming afterwards and learning your pattern
Progesterone blood testAbout 7 days afterClinical confirmation that ovulation occurred

Only the LH surge and cervical mucus give advance warning. Temperature charting confirms ovulation once it has already happened, so it cannot be used to time intercourse in the same cycle.

Common mistakes#

  • Using calendar prediction as contraceptionThis is the most consequential error on this page. Ovulation timing shifts with stress, illness, travel, disrupted sleep and medication, and sperm survive up to five days, so pregnancy is entirely possible on days a calendar marks as low probability. Calendar-only methods have high typical-use failure rates. Use a proper contraceptive method and discuss options with a clinician.
  • Assuming everyone ovulates on day 14Day 14 is an artefact of the 28-day textbook cycle. On a 32-day cycle ovulation is nearer day 18, and studies tracking hormones find that even among people with regular cycles the actual day varies considerably. Timing intercourse to a fixed day 14 misses the window in a large share of cycles.
  • Relying on temperature charting to time this cycleThe basal body temperature rise happens after the egg has been released, by which point the highest-probability days have passed. It is valuable for confirming that ovulation occurred and for spotting your pattern over several months, not for planning the current one.
  • Waiting too long to seek adviceGuidance is to see a doctor after twelve months of trying, or six months if you are over 35, and sooner if cycles are absent, shorter than 21 days, longer than 35 days, or come with severe pain or unusual bleeding. Conditions such as PCOS and thyroid disorders can prevent ovulation entirely, and no calculator will detect that.

Frequently asked questions#

When am I most fertile?

The two to three days before ovulation and the day of ovulation itself. Sperm survive up to five days, so intercourse in that window gives the highest chance of conception.

Can I use this as birth control?

No. Calendar prediction is not a reliable contraceptive. Ovulation timing shifts with stress, illness and travel, so use a proper contraceptive method and talk to a clinician about options.

How long does ovulation last?

The egg is only viable for about 12 to 24 hours after release, which is why the fertile window is defined mainly by how long sperm survive beforehand.

What if my cycles are irregular?

Calendar estimates work poorly with irregular cycles. Ovulation predictor kits or tracking cervical mucus give better information, and persistent irregularity is worth discussing with a doctor.

Key terms#

Ovulation
The release of a mature egg from the ovary, triggered by a surge in luteinising hormone. The egg remains viable for roughly 12 to 24 hours afterwards.
Fertile window
The span of about six days in which intercourse can lead to conception: the five days before ovulation plus the day of ovulation itself. Its length is set mainly by sperm survival.
Follicular phase
From the first day of the period until ovulation, while a follicle matures. This is the variable half of the cycle and the reason cycle lengths differ between people and months.
Luteal phase
From ovulation to the start of the next period, when the corpus luteum produces progesterone. Usually 12 to 16 days and relatively stable within an individual.
LH surge
The sharp rise in luteinising hormone that triggers egg release about 24 to 36 hours later. It is what ovulation predictor kits detect in urine.
Basal body temperature (BBT)
Resting temperature taken immediately on waking before any activity. It rises by roughly 0.3 °C after ovulation under the influence of progesterone.
